首页
产品中心
行业应用
企业应用
解决方案
服务中心
服务策略
新闻中心
鸿蒙系统
网络营销
软件系统
APP开发
建设网站
小程序开发
关于我们
公司概况
加入我们
联系我们
「数字脉搏」全站动态速递 (涵盖技术、营销、行业等多维度内容)
首页
/
新闻中心
/
鸿蒙系统
/
鸿蒙操作系统的核心优势:分布式架构与微内核设计详解
鸿蒙操作系统的核心优势:分布式架构与微内核设计详解
鸿蒙系统
发布时间:2025-10-18
浏览数:4
一、分布式架构:打破设备壁垒的“超级终端”引擎
鸿蒙操作系统的
分布式架构
是其最核心的创新,旨在将手机、平板、手表等不同设备虚拟成一个统一的“超级终端”。该架构通过四大技术实现无缝协同
:
分布式软总线
:集成Wi-Fi、蓝牙等通信协议,实现设备间自动发现和高效连接。例如,手机拍摄的照片可直接拖拽至平板编辑,无需手动传输
。
分布式数据管理
:支持跨设备数据实时同步。用户在手机编辑的文档,可在平板上自动接续,数据一致性通过类似Paxos的分布式协议保障
。
分布式任务调度
:系统智能分配任务至合适设备。例如,视频通话时可调用电视摄像头与音响,实现硬件能力互助
。
分布式安全
:通过设备认证、权限控制与全链路加密,确保跨设备操作安全
。
二、微内核设计:安全与性能的双重基石
鸿蒙操作系统采用
微内核架构
,与安卓等系统的宏内核形成鲜明对比。其优势体现在
:
极致安全
:内核仅保留进程调度、内存管理等基础功能(代码量约1万行),其他服务运行于用户态。通过形式化验证(数学方法证明无漏洞),从源头规避安全风险
。
高性能与高可靠性
:微内核结构使进程间通信效率提升5倍,任务调度延迟低于20微秒。单个服务崩溃不影响系统整体运行,支持快速重启
。
弹性扩展
:可按设备需求灵活裁剪模块,适配从智能手表到车机等不同硬件,实现“一次开发,多端部署”
。
三、协同价值:技术融合驱动全场景体验
分布式架构与微内核的协同设计,赋予鸿蒙操作系统三大实际价值
:
全场景流畅体验
:确定时延引擎优先调度高优先级任务,结合方舟编译器直接编译机器码,应用启动速度较安卓提升60%
。
低开发成本
:统一IDE(DevEco Studio)支持ArkTS语言,允许开发者一次开发即适配多类终端
。
物联网适应性
:微内核轻量化特性(内存占用降低30%)与分布式能力结合,使其在智能家居、工业物联网等场景优势显著
。
总结
鸿蒙操作系统的核心竞争力源于
分布式架构与微内核的深度融合
:前者打破设备孤岛,构建“万物互联”的底层基础;后者通过安全、性能与弹性设计,为生态提供可靠性保障。随着HarmonyOS NEXT全面转向原生鸿蒙,这两大优势将进一步推动其成为物联网时代的关键基础设施
。
常见问题解答(FAQ)
Q1: 分布式架构在实际使用中如何提升体验?
以多设备协作为例:手机来电可直接用电视接听(调用电视麦克风与扬声器),文档编辑可在平板与PC间无缝流转。这一切由系统自动调度,无需用户手动配置
。
Q2: 微内核的“形式化验证”如何保障安全?
形式化验证是一种数学方法,可通过逻辑模型验证所有代码路径无漏洞。鸿蒙微内核经此过程,理论上实现“零漏洞”,显著优于传统测试
。
Q3: 鸿蒙的“一次开发,多端部署”如何实现?
开发者使用ArkUI声明式框架编写代码,系统自动根据设备屏幕尺寸与性能调整布局。例如,同一应用在手机与车机界面自适应,无需单独开发
。
Q4: 鸿蒙与安卓在架构上最根本的区别是什么?
安卓基于宏内核,功能模块高度耦合;鸿蒙采用微内核,核心功能极小化,服务模块独立运行。这种差异使鸿蒙更安全、灵活,尤其适合分布式场景
。
上一篇
鸿蒙应用开发,如何降低安卓迁移成本?
下一篇
鸿蒙系统手机深度体验:是流畅王者还是生态新手? - 从整体体验出发,探讨其优势与面临的挑战
留言咨询
提交